在R语言中,使用一个构建好的XGBoost模型,可以预测未知lable的数据集吗
时间: 2024-03-18 10:42:44 浏览: 117
人工智能+python+AI模型训练+LableMe标注+数据集自动划分+项目文档
是的,使用R语言中的xgboost包可以建立XGBoost模型,并使用该模型来预测未知标签的数据集。可以使用predict函数来对未知数据进行预测,其中需要传入模型对象和未知数据集。例如:
```r
#加载xgboost包
library(xgboost)
#创建XGBoost模型
xgb_model <- xgboost(data = train_data$features, label = train_data$labels, max_depth = 3, eta = 0.1, nthread = 2, nrounds = 50, objective = "reg:linear")
#使用模型对未知数据进行预测
predictions <- predict(xgb_model, newdata = unknown_data)
```
其中,train_data是用于训练模型的数据集,unknown_data是未知标签的数据集,predictions是模型预测结果。
阅读全文